While discussing the Angular vs React comparison, you should know that many small to large enterprises have leveraged React and Angular to build applications. As per the BuiltWith statistics, around 11,908,579 websites use React, while 327,765 websites use Angular. So, the question is – Should you choose Angular or React? We have seen a lot of debates on the topic Angular vs React. Therefore, we will shed some light on the difference between Angular JS vs React JS, helping you choose the suitable for your next project.
Read on to explore the nuances of these two popular technologies, backed by statistics and expert insights. Whether you’re a seasoned developer or just starting out, we’ll help you navigate the complexities of choosing between Angular and React for your next project.
Now is the time to discuss some favorable parameters for choosing Angular or React.
Choose Angular When:
Choose React When:
Don’t Know Which Front-end Technology to Choose?
Book a Call Now: https://www.charterglobal.com/contact-us/
Both Angular and React are the most popular front-end technologies in the developer’s community. They offer several amazing benefits but React works better than Angular. Moreover, a huge development community supports React JS.
Since React consists of Virtual DOM and renders optimizations, it surpasses Angular in the battle of comparison. Also, it enables developers to migrate between React versions without any hassle. Unlike Angular, it has a very easy and simple installation process.
In a nutshell, React offers many advantages and robust solutions for developers, which enhances the development time and eliminates errors.
So, while choosing the suitable front-end technology from React vs Angular, you should consider it based on your usages, project requirements, and functionalities. If you are looking for professional JavaScript development services, you can reach out to us without any doubt.
How is React different from Angular?
React is a JavaScript library, whereas Angular is a front-end framework. React uses one-way data binding and virtual DOM, whereas Angular uses two-way data binding and real DOM. Moreover, React is faster than Angular as it has a smaller bundle size.
Is Angular better than React?
React outperforms Angular due to its rendering optimizations and Virtual DOM implementation. Also, React developers can access many pre-built solutions for development.
Why React is better than Angular?
In terms of performance, bundle size, and backward compatibility, React outperforms Angular. The component-driven architecture of React allows developers to reuse components, which tends to save cost and time.
What does language have to do with it? Let’s Explore JavaScript and TypeScript
While JavaScript remains the cornerstone of web development, TypeScript offers additional features and benefits such as static typing, enhanced tooling support, and better code organization through object-oriented programming paradigms. The choice between JavaScript and TypeScript depends on factors like project requirements, team preferences, and development goals. JavaScript and TypeScript are both widely used in web development, but they differ in several key aspects.
When it comes to frontend development, the choice between React and Angular has been a perpetual debate. React, with its lightweight library and virtual DOM, offers flexibility and speed, making it a preferred choice for many developers. On the other hand, Angular’s comprehensive framework provides robust solutions for enterprise-grade applications.
Ultimately, the decision between React and Angular boils down to your project requirements, team expertise, and development goals. React’s performance optimizations and component-driven architecture make it a compelling option for building interactive UI components, while Angular’s feature-rich ecosystem suits complex enterprise applications.
As you embark on your frontend journey, consider the nuances of JavaScript and TypeScript, understanding their differences and how they align with your project needs. Whether you opt for the simplicity of React or the power of Angular, both frameworks offer immense potential for crafting exceptional web experiences.